Photosynthesis 0.0 / 5 ? BiologyPhotosynthesis and transpirationGCSEAQA Created by: SLowtherCreated on: 15-01-17 12:18 What energy transfer happens during photosynthesis? Light energy to chemical energy 1 of 7 Where are chloroplasts found? Inside palisade cells in a leaf 2 of 7 What does chlorophyll do and where is it found? Chlorophyll are found in chloroplasts and they absorb light energy for photosynthesis. 3 of 7 What is the word equation for photosynthesis? carbon dioxide+ water gives glucose and oxygen 4 of 7 What is the role of light energy in photosynthesis? Light energy is used to convert carbon dioxide from the air and water from the soil into a simple sugar called glucose. 5 of 7 What is a hydroponics system? A hydroponics system grows plants in water instead of soil so that all the nutrients needed for the plant can be controlled. 6 of 7 How is a hydroponic growing system different to a greenhouse? A hydroponics system is more expensive and grows plants in water instead of soil. 7 of 7
